The concept of patron and patronage has been transformed as the social system has changed in the twentieth century. This study is not only about the new aspect of patronage but also on its influence on the art itself.
The newly appeared patrons are collectors, museums, private foundations, galleries, dealers, critics. The indirect patronage as collection, exhibition, and criticism is the new kind of patronage which appeared in this century. For the development of a specific trend in contemporary art, the private and indirect patronage is more effective than the public and direct one.
The Solomon R. Guggenheim Foundation, the sample case of this study is the typical example of the modern patronage that has made enormous contribution to the establishment of the modernist art in the United States. Especially during the period of 1930-40, Hilla Rebay, the director of the ‘Museum of Non-Objective Panting’ which was run by Guggenheim Foundation, patronized abstract art exclusively. And Peggy Guggenheim, the niece of Solomon, who opened the ‘Art of this Century’ Gallery in New York from 1942 to 1947, imported the modernist art from Europe and promoted the future Abstract Expressionism. The effect of patronage of this foundation has extended today by enlargement of collection and space for exhibition.
In conclusion, the private patron with the spirit of avant-garde who supports the art by means of collection and exhibition based on financial resources is most effective for the formation of the main trend in art today.
